Log message:
* lily/vaticana-ligature-engraver.cc (need_extra_space): renamed
to need_extra_horizontal_space; bugfix: use class scope to avoid
global namespace pollution
* Documentation/user/instrument-notation.itely (ligatures): added
comment on possible future syntax change and how to work around
* lily/vaticana-ligature-engraver.cc, mf/parmesan-heads.mf
(epiphonus, cephalicus): fine-tune shape of plica head for narrow
intervals (fixes agnus dei example)
* lily/include/mensural-ligature.hh: make comments clearer
* lily/mensural-ligature.cc: line thickness of flexa shape
(originally by Pal Benko; slightly modified)
* Documentation/user/instrument-notation.itely (white mensural
ligatures): selected a more illustrative example
